[TYPO3-german] GMENU_LAYER Positionierung der 2. Ebene
Dirk Holtbruegger
dholtbru at rif-dot-fuedo.de
Fri Jul 7 12:51:15 CEST 2006
Hallo,
nach langem Versuchen bin ich an einen Punkt gekommen, an dem ich gerade
mal nicht weiter weiss.
Vielleicht fällt jemandem dazu ja was ein.
Ich möchte ein Menü nachbauen wie es auf www.uni-dortmund.de zum Einsatz
kommt.
Dazu hier mein Setup:
---[snip]---
lib.mainMenu = HMENU
lib.mainMenu.1 = GMENU_LAYERS
lib.mainMenu.1 {
layerStyle =
position:absolute;left:-100px;top:20px;width=10px;height=400px;visibility:hidden
xPosOffset = 0
lockPosition = x
expAll=1
useLargestItemX = 1
useLargestItemY = 1
NO = 1
NO {
backColor = #1F4291
XY = [10.w]+30, 20
10 = TEXT
10.text.field = title
10.fontFace = fileadmin/metakrr.ttf
10.fontSize = 10
10.offset = 6,14
10.fontColor = #ffffff
10.niceText = 1
10.niceText.scaleFactor = 4
10.niceText.sharpen = 20
}
RO = 1
RO {
backColor = #b7c6dd
XY = [10.w]+30, 20
10 = TEXT
10.text.field = title
10.fontFace = fileadmin/metakrr.ttf
10.fontSize = 10
10.offset = 6,14
10.fontColor = #000000
10.niceText = 1
10.niceText.scaleFactor = 4
10.niceText.sharpen = 20
}
}
lib.mainMenu.2 = GMENU
lib.mainMenu.2 {
layerStyle =
position:absolute;left:0px;top:200px;width=10px;visibility:visible
xPosOffset = -40
yPosOffset = -5
# lockPosition = y
expAll = 1
wrap = | <br/>
}
lib.mainMenu.2.NO = 1
lib.mainMenu.2.NO {
backColor = #e0e8f1
XY = [10.w]+10,20
10 = TEXT
10.text.field=title
10.offset = 6,14
10.fontSize = 9
10.fontFace = fileadmin/metakrr.ttf
10.fontColor = #000000
10.niceText = 1
10.niceText.scaleFactor = 4
10.niceText.sharpen = 20
}
lib.mainMenu.2.RO = 1
lib.mainMenu.2.RO {
backColor = #b7c6dd
XY = [10.w]+10,20
10 = TEXT
10.text.field=title
10.offset = 6,14
10.fontSize = 9
10.fontFace = fileadmin/metakrr.ttf
10.fontColor = #000000
10.niceText = 1
10.niceText.scaleFactor = 4
10.niceText.sharpen = 20
}
---[snip]---
Die 3. Ebene fehlt hier - sollte aber dann ja auch problemlos analog zur
2. Ebene aufgebaut werden können.
Problem ist, dass die Untermenüs zum einen nicht untereinander, sonder
nebeneinander plaziert werden, zum anderen erscheint es nicht neben dem
Menü der ersten Ebene, sondern irgendwo im Header-Bereich der Webseite.
Hier zu sehen http://testsfb.sfb-696.de/sfbcms/ - Contact verfügt über
ein Untermenü.
Fällt jemandem dazu was ein? Oder gibt es eine wesentlich geschicktere
Variante?
Ansonsten noch eine 2. Frage. Auf der Vorlagenseite ist bei Menüpunkten
mit Untermenüs ein ">" am Ende der Zeile.
Die einzige Lösung die mir dazu eingefallen ist, ist eine
Hintergrundgrafik vorzubereiten, die diesen Pfeil beinhaltet über IFSUB
und IFSUBRO einzubinden. Kommt mir aber wenig elegant vor. Ist es
möglich ein einziges Zeichen zusätzlich zum title einzubauen und das
dann rechts auszurichen?
Gruss,
Dirk
More information about the TYPO3-german
mailing list